Bonjour, Je vous propose un nouvel élément à utiliser : Comment exécuter une tâche avec un signal ?



Ce programme consiste à faire faire une tâche à un programme lors de la réception d'un signal. Nous redirigeons SIGINT de la même façon qu'avant pour terminer correctement le programme, permettant de faire du nettoyage (s'il le faut) et ensuite le signal SIGUSR1 pour afficher un message lors de sa réception.



Enfin, les deux signaux sont redirigés vers la même fonction, et nous utilisons le premier paramètre pour distinguer les deux signaux.



Qu'en pensez-vous ?